Board Certified Behavioral Analyst Responsibilities:

  • Caseload Management & Documentation: Initiate contact with new referrals, manage caseloads efficiently, and submit all required documentation promptly.
  • Staff Oversight & Support : Evaluate and support Registered Behavior Technicians in applying ABA techniques, ensuring adherence to evidence-based methodologies.
  • Assessment & Planning : Conduct functional behavior assessments (FBA), develop and implement Behavior Intervention Plans (BIPs), and recommend positive behavior supports tailored to individual needs.
  • Data Management : Accurately record, analyze, and manage real-time data on behaviors, utilizing ABA methods for skill acquisition and behavior reduction.
  • Material Preparation & Session Readiness : Prepare and organize instructional materials and resources to ensure effective session delivery in various settings.
  • Compliance & Professional Development : Track hours, meet BACB supervision requirements, and apply Crisis Prevention Intervention (CPI) techniques as needed.
  • Stakeholder Collaboration : Collaborate with relevant personnel (e.g., caregivers, therapists, school staff) to develop and refine behavior support strategies and provide updates on progress.

Board Certified Behavioral Analyst Qualifications:

  • Behavior Analysis Certification: Required certification in Behavior Analysis with maintenance of BCBA requirements every two years.
  • Ongoing Education & Ethics : Fulfill continuing education requirements and adhere to BACB ethics standards.
  • Supervision Training : Completed 8-hour supervision training and 3 hours of related continuing education.
  • Relevant Experience : Experience in evaluating and treating children with severe behavioral issues and autism spectrum disorder.
  • Background & Health Clearances : Criminal Background Check and TB clearance required.
  • Additional Certifications : Pro-Act, CPI, and/or CPR certifications are a plus.
